Fire damage reconstruction services involve restoring properties that have been affected by a fire, helping to return homes and buildings to their pre-fire condition. This process typically includes removing debris, cleaning soot and smoke residues, repairing structural damage, and restoring electrical, plumbing, and HVAC systems. The goal is to address both visible damage and underlying issues that may compromise safety or functionality. Professional contractors use specialized techniques and equipment to ensure thorough cleanup and effective repairs, making the property safe and livable once again.

These services are essential for solving problems caused by fire incidents, such as charred materials, smoke odor, and compromised structural integrity. Fire damage can weaken walls, floors, and ceilings, and lingering smoke can pose health risks if not properly removed. Additionally, soot and smoke residues can stain surfaces and cause persistent odors that are difficult to eliminate without professional cleaning. Fire damage reconstruction helps mitigate these issues, preventing further deterioration and supporting the property's long-term stability and safety.

Clear, written expectations are essential when choosing a fire damage reconstruction professional. Reputable service providers should be able to provide detailed descriptions of the scope of work, materials to be used, and the steps involved in the reconstruction process. Having these details in writing helps ensure that both parties are aligned on what will be done, reducing misunderstandings and providing a basis for accountability throughout the project.

What are fire damage reconstruction services? Fire damage reconstruction involves restoring properties affected by fire, including cleanup, structural repairs, and odor removal, to restore safety and functionality.

How do local contractors handle fire damage cleanup? Local contractors assess the extent of fire and smoke damage, then perform cleaning, debris removal, and repairs to restore the property to its pre-fire condition.

Can fire damage reconstruction include odor removal? Yes, many service providers include odor removal as part of their reconstruction process to eliminate lingering smoke smells from the property.

What types of damage are addressed in fire reconstruction services? These services typically address structural damage, smoke and soot residue, water damage from firefighting efforts, and electrical system repairs.
